The multi-talented Jill Scott can be seen wearing an Anna Scholz dress in Why Did I Get Married Too?, the upcoming film written and directed by Tyler Perry. It’s set to hit theatres at the beginning of September and features the same charismatic cast as Perry’s Why Did I Get Married?

A still from the movie. Jill is wearing Anna's pink chrysanthemum print double silk dress.

Jill Scott plays a character named Sheila in the film which follows four couples who reunite for their annual vacation in order to socialize and to spend time analyzing their marriages. Their intimate week in the Bahamas is disrupted, however, by the arrival of Sheila’s ex-husband determined to win her back from her new husband….whew! definitely sounds like good drama!

Why Did I Get Married Too? also stars Tyler Perry and Janet Jackson. Perry is a celebrated writer, director and actor. He is loved for his recurring comedic film character, Madea, played by Perry himself in drag.

Jill Scott was born in Philadelphia and rose to fame as a powerful singer and actress. She has won three Grammy Awards and also appeared in Why Did I Get Married? She is currently working on more movie roles, voiceover in a cartoon series, launching her own bra design for the Ashely Stewart intimate apparel line, recording a fifth album and touring with The Lilith Fair. She also recently starred in HBO’s critically acclaimed The No.1 Ladies’ Detective Agency.
